  7. IlikeTech

    Macintosh Classic stuck on screensaver and won't boot into OS

    Yes, if the hard drive shows up on the desktop.  Open the hard drive, and then the System folder, and then Control Panels.  Remove anything related to the screensaver (I would move it, not delete it, just outside the system folder).  Then, do the same thing in extensions.  Then see if it boots.
